Key Specifications
• Cutter Type: Angulated Flush Cutter
• Head Style: Small Tapered Head
• Head Angle: 50°
• Cutting Edge: Flush
• Handle Style: Long Ergonomic Handle
• Material: Carbon Steel
• Handle Type: ESD-Safe Cushion Grip
• Cutting Application: Soft copper wire and fine wire applications
• Applications: Electronics assembly, PCB repair, micro components, jewelry fabrication, and precision manufacturing

What type of wire can these cutters cut?
These cutters are designed primarily for soft copper wire and similar fine wire applications. They are not intended for hardened wire, steel wire, or other hard materials.
Can these cutters be used for jewelry making?
Yes. The small tapered head and precise flush cut make them suitable for fine jewelry work, wire wrapping, chain repair, and detailed craft applications.
Can these cutters cut steel or memory wire?
No. Standard flush cutters are not designed for hardened materials such as steel wire, piano wire, or memory wire. Using them on hard materials may damage the cutting edges.
